Specifications
- Manufacturer: Hogue. They are a reputable name in the industry known for quality grips.
- Color: Black (referring to the frame/screw hardware, not the Coco Bolo wood itself). The Coco Bolo wood exhibits rich, natural variations in color, ranging from reddish-brown to darker shades.
- Gun Make: Ruger. They are specifically designed for Ruger revolvers.
- Gun Model: Ruger Blackhawk, Ruger Vaquero (New XR3 frame). It’s critical to ensure you have the “New XR3” frame variant for compatibility.
- Material: Coco Bolo wood. This provides a rich, warm aesthetic and a naturally textured grip.
These specifications are crucial because they define the compatibility and core characteristics of the grips. The choice of Coco Bolo wood directly impacts the grip’s feel, appearance, and long-term durability. Understanding the “New XR3” frame designation is paramount to ensure proper fit.

Cons
- Minor Fitting May Be Required: Some users have reported the need to adjust the locator pin hole for a perfect fit.
- Wood is Subject to Environmental Factors: Wood can be affected by extreme temperature or humidity changes, though Coco Bolo is a stable wood.
